So the task of the driver, when the system is activated, is not to constantly monitor what's occurring, but to be able to take control of the vehicle when required. The Audi system works on divided highways (when there is a physical barrier between the two directions of travel) and at speeds of 37.3 mph (60 kph). The real purpose of the AI traffic jam pilot is simply to provide relief when, as the name implies, the car is in a traffic jam. But what, as this is about powertrain, is an autonomous driving discussion doing here? Simple. The A8 is arrayed with a suite of sensors. There are a laser scanner, long-range radar and camera in the front. Then there are 21 other sensors, including four mid-range radars at the corners, four surround cameras, 12 ultrasound sensors, and an infrared camera. All of these sensors are actively looking for lane markings, other vehicles and objects. But there is also an intelligent power- train management system. This system makes use of information including sensor input as well as navigational route data. The powertrain management system is then able to calculate such things as whether to put the car into coasting mode or to use regenerative braking to recover energy (up to 12 kW). In addition to which, the system can use the BAS system to slow the A8 should a vehicle be traveling in front of the car. That leads to additional energy gain, which Audi calculates is on the order of 0.2 U.S. gallons per 62.1 miles (or 0.7 liters per 100 km). Perhaps not much, but every drop helps.
